Output 34dec3f643dd10a0f7ee1b35e4b0a5d97868c459335eb6c0df6379a09c64d85d:0

value
166592
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d0d54dbb446b71dfd8cb240d1bb3e8ecc3fad2d OP_EQUAL
address
3MqqEE34Qg7ih9YPX7acitNKwCFsby8ozo
transaction
34dec3f643dd10a0f7ee1b35e4b0a5d97868c459335eb6c0df6379a09c64d85d
spent
true